Why Fascia Stress Relief for Mothers Matters

Your fascia—a web of connective tissue that surrounds every muscle, nerve, and organ—remembers everything. It responds to your environment, your posture, your stress… and your care.

When you’re constantly in output mode (like mothers and caregivers often are), that load shows up as:

  • Chronic stiffness or tension
  • Pain that shifts or lingers
  • A body that feels “stuck” or dehydrated from the inside out

Many mothers don’t realize that the stress they carry—physically, mentally, and emotionally—directly impacts their fascia system. This dense connective tissue doesn’t just wrap muscles—it helps manage fluid pressure, proprioception, and healing.

When fascia becomes overstressed or dehydrated, it loses its elasticity, its glide, and its ability to adapt. That’s why fascia stress relief for mothers isn’t just a luxury—it’s essential care.

The Causes of Fascia Stress in Mothers: Chronic Tension and Dehydration

1. Chronic stress
Fascia tightens under sustained emotional pressure, limiting circulation, mobility, and even breathing patterns. As described by researchers at Anatomy Trains, fascia forms an interconnected web that responds to everything from movement to mindset.

2. Dehydration
Fascia needs fluid movement to glide, adapt, and heal. Most people don’t drink enough water to support it.

✅ Hydration Guidelines:

  • Minimum: 1 liter/day
  • Ideal: Half your bodyweight in ounces
  • Best water sources: Artisan > Spring > Reverse Osmosis

Who is Borelli and How Can His Muscle Range Of Motion Length Law Help You in Your Fitness Routine?

Muscle range of motion is an important factor in training yourself properly. But it’s not just about moving your body. There are different range of motions for different effects. Read more to find out.

Meet Borelli: The First Biomechanic

Borelli lived in the 1600s and was a true Renaissance man — a mathematician, physicist, and physiologist all rolled into one. He’s often called the Father of Biomechanics because he was one of the first to look at the human body and say, “Hey, our muscles and bones work like levers, springs, and pulleys!”

What is Borelli’s Length Law?

In a nutshell, Borelli’s Length Law states: The length of a muscle is proportional to the range of its contraction. Muscles behave differently — and produce different types of strength — depending on whether they’re shortened, lengthened, or somewhere in between. In short, it’s the Muscle range of motion and what they can do for you.

Borelli’s 5 Ranges of Muscle Motion (And How They Help You)

Internal Range Full flexion (muscle fully shortened), very little extension.

Why it matters: Builds stability, tight control, and joint protection.

External Range

Total extension with a bit of flexion.
Why it matters: Strengthens muscles in their stretched, vulnerable positions.

Middle Range

Partial flexion and partial extension.
Why it matters: Where muscles are strongest and most efficient — builds power.

Total Range

Moving from full flexion to full extension.
Why it matters: Trains adaptability and real-world functionality.

Extrem Range

Muscle stretched to max while still contracting — e.g. ELDOA.
Why it matters: Improves deep structural resilience and tissue quality.

How to Make The Time Go Faster During A Workout

This is an interesting article that I notice often in my studio during workouts.

https://www.theguardian.com/science/2025/mar/26/people-doing-intense-exercise-experience-time-warp-study-finds

In a workout class that includes ELDOA’s, a one-minute stretch can feel like an eternity due to the challenge and discomfort it presents for the joints. However, the entire 45-minute class or session can pass in the blink of an eye because of the constant need for awareness and consciousness during the exercises.

The Choice to have "fun" in a workout.

The choice during a workout

The article mentions that time seems to go faster when you are enjoying yourself, and I agree. However, when working out, the goal is to intentionally challenge yourself and embrace discomfort. It is up to each participant to choose whether to set themselves up for success.

They can choose to accept the challenge and even find joy in the process of improvement. The time will pass faster and more enjoyable. Or they can decide that “this is too hard,” “I don’t like it,” or “this isn’t fun,” basing their experience on fleeting emotional states and the belief that they can’t succeed. The time will pass slower and much less enjoyable.

Finding a balance of “fun” in your workouts

While having fun doing activities you love is essential, those activities can take a toll on your body. The areas you use most can become tight, weak, and challenging to work with. However, if you value your body and choose to give it “some love” through corrective exercises, you can continue enjoying your life. Ignoring these issues because they are “not fun” may eventually lead to injury and potentially require surgery. Super not fun.

In the long run, I find it enjoyable to challenge myself to become more than I am. It doesn’t mean the process is always fun, but it makes the outcome more worthwhile for both my body and soul.
